Port Moody BC’s Moody Ales released released the Lusty, a Chocolate Oatmeal Stout back in 2015 and updated the recipe again in 2017. This beer is a chocolate infused Oatmeal Stout pours a very dark, deep brown colour with a finger’s worth of head that leaves light lacing on the glass’s sides. From the Lusty comes a creamy chocolate aroma that is almost reminiscent of a milk stout with strong cocoa nib tones on the nose. The soft and smooth  chocolate tones leave room for a light cocoa bitterness, slight toasted aroma and a fairly well defined maltiness to the body. On the flavour the beer is lighter bodied than the nose forecast but has a milky creaminess to it at the same time. As the flavour progresses the cocoa bitterness and creamy chocolate notes emerge along side a mellow toasted malt characer giving a smooth chocolate overall flavour. Mild sweetness is compensated for with the a slight bitterness making for an enjoyable, chocolate forward oatmeal stout.

Alcohol – 5.8%
IBU – 38
Size – 650ml Bottle
